- • Research by Citroën UK reveals top 10 English beaches for electric vehicle drivers to visit this summer*.
• Top beaches ranked according to quality of charging infrastructure and number of cities within a 219-mile range – making them accessible on a single charge in Citroën ë-C4 Electric†.
• Roker and Seaburn beaches near Sunderland come out on top, followed by Brighton and Bournemouth.
• A 400-mile round trip from Birmingham to Roker and Seaburn Beaches costs less than £30** – offering EV drivers an affordable summer getaway.
• Citroën ë-C4 Electric can be re-charged from 0-80% in as little as 30 minutes from a 100kW rapid charger.
England's highest-rated beaches to visit in an electric car this summer have been revealed in a new study by Citroën UK*. Roker and Seaburn Beaches on the North East coast are the most EV-friendly location for drivers looking for an easy getaway.
Eurig Druce, Citroën UK's Managing Director, said: 'The summer getaways to the beaches are now underway, and our research shows some of England's best seaside locations can easily be reached on a single charge using electric cars like Citroën ë-C4. Our research also shows how many of the best beaches in the country are close to public charging stations, making the journey even easier in an electric vehicle.'
Beach | Ranking | Cities accessible to beach within ë-C4's 219-mile range | Total number of public chargers within 2 miles | Number of fast chargers (7-22kW) within 2 miles | Number of rapid chargers (25kW+) within 2 miles |
Roker and Seaburn Beaches, Sunderland, Tyne and Wear | 1st | 8 | 13 | 10 | 3 |
Brighton Beach, East Sussex | 2nd | 5 | 123 | 20 | 4 |
Bournemouth Beach, Dorset | 3rd | 6 | 11 | 4 | 5 |
Hunmanby Gap, North Yorkshire | 4th | 8 | 1 | 1 | 0 |
Fistral Beach, Newquay, Cornwall | 5th | 1 | 6 | 5 | 1 |
Whitby Beach, Yorkshire | Joint 6th | 8 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Weymouth Beach, Dorset | Joint 6th | 6 | 3 | 2 | 1 |
Sandbanks Beach, Poole, Dorset | Joint 8th | 6 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Porthminster Beach, St Ives, Cornwall | Joint 8th | 1 | 3 | 3 | 0 |
Tunnels Beaches, Ilfracombe, Devon | 10th | 3 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
